Here’s how to get started:
- Adjust Master Volume Levels: Ensure your headset isn’t clipping or too quiet. Find a comfortable baseline before tweaking other settings.
- Configure Windows Sound Settings: Right-click the speaker icon in your taskbar, select ‘Sounds,’ then go to the ‘Playback’ tab. Select your headset, click ‘Properties,’ and explore the ‘Enhancements’ and ‘Advanced’ tabs. Disabling enhancements here can sometimes prevent conflicts with dedicated software that aims to improve gaming headset audio.
- Utilize Headset Software: Many modern headsets, like the SteelSeries Arctis Nova Pro Wireless or Razer BlackShark V3 Pro, come with dedicated software. This software often provides granular control over EQ, surround sound, and microphone settings, all crucial to improve gaming headset audio.

Here are essential steps to enhance your microphone:
- Positioning is Key: Ensure the microphone is positioned correctly relative to your mouth. Typically, it should be about one to two finger-widths away from the corner of your mouth, angled slightly inward. Experiment to find the sweet spot that minimizes breath noise while maximizing voice clarity. This simple adjustment can dramatically improve gaming headset audio for your teammates.
- Adjust Microphone Boost: In Windows sound settings (Playback > Properties > Levels), you can often find a ‘Microphone Boost’ slider. Use this cautiously, as too much boost can introduce static and background noise. Aim for clear voice capture without unwanted hiss.
- Use Noise Suppression Software: Applications like NVIDIA Broadcast (if you have an NVIDIA GPU) or SteelSeries Sonar offer advanced noise suppression features. These tools can filter out background keyboard clicks, fan noise, or ambient sounds, ensuring your voice comes through clearly. Implementing these can help improve gaming headset audio for your squad.
- Check In-Game Voice Settings: Many games have their own voice chat settings. Ensure your headset microphone is selected as the input device and that the in-game volume is set appropriately.

Understanding EQ for Gaming Headsets
Understanding Equalizer (EQ) settings is fundamental to truly improve gaming headset audio. EQ allows you to adjust the balance of different frequencies (bass, mids, treble), tailoring the sound profile to your preferences and the specific demands of gaming. For instance, boosting certain frequencies can help you better pinpoint enemy footsteps, a critical aspect of competitive play and a prime way to improve gaming headset audio.
The best EQ setting for gaming headsets often involves prioritizing clarity in the mid-range frequencies where footsteps and directional audio cues reside. This is an area where many default settings fall short, but with a bit of tweaking, you can significantly improve gaming headset audio.
Let’s break down the basics:
- Bass (Low Frequencies, ~20Hz-200Hz): Affects the “boom” and rumble. Too much can muddy other sounds, while too little can make explosions feel weak. Adjusting bass is one method to improve gaming headset audio.
- Mids (Mid Frequencies, ~200Hz-4kHz): Crucial for vocals, dialogue, and many directional cues like footsteps. Boosting this range can help improve gaming headset audio by making these sounds more prominent.
- Treble (High Frequencies, ~4kHz-20kHz): Affects clarity, crispness, and detail. Too much can sound harsh or sibilant, while too little can make sounds feel dull.

Applying these principles can transform your experience. For example, a common strategy to improve gaming headset audio for FPS games is to slightly reduce the bass (around -2 to -3 dB at 60-250Hz) to clear up the soundscape, then boost the mid-range (around +2 to +3 dB at 500Hz-2kHz) to highlight important audio cues. This targeted approach helps improve gaming headset audio by making sounds like enemy movements more distinct.
Real-world application: Tools like Equalizer APO, a free system-wide equalizer for Windows, paired with its graphical interface PEACE, offer powerful control. You can create custom profiles to improve gaming headset audio for different game genres.
Example EQ for FPS Games:
| Frequency Range | Adjustment | Purpose |
|---|---|---|
| 60Hz – 250Hz (Low Mids/Bass) | -2 dB to -3 dB | Clears mud, emphasizes clarity for footsteps. |
| 500Hz – 2kHz (Mids) | +2 dB to +3 dB | Enhances voice chat and critical game cues. |
| 4kHz – 8kHz (Upper Treble) | +1 dB to +2 dB | Boosts detail and ‘crispness’ of sounds like rustling or distant gunfire. |
This table illustrates how specific adjustments can improve gaming headset audio for tactical gameplay.

Types of Spatial Audio:
- Windows Sonic: A free, built-in spatial audio solution for Windows and Xbox. It’s a great starting point to improve gaming headset audio without extra cost.
- Dolby Access: Offers Dolby Atmos for Headphones, which provides highly accurate 3D audio. It requires a one-time purchase or is included with some headsets. It is a powerful tool to improve gaming headset audio.
- DTS Sound Unbound: Similar to Dolby Access, offering DTS Headphone:X for immersive 3D audio. This technology can also greatly improve gaming headset audio.
- Headset-Specific Solutions: Some manufacturers, like SteelSeries with its Sonar software, integrate their own spatial audio processing or enhancements designed to improve gaming headset audio.

Here are hardware aspects to consider:
- Headset Drivers: The drivers are the speakers within your headset. Larger, higher-quality drivers generally produce a fuller, more detailed sound. Brands like Audeze, known for their planar magnetic drivers in the Audeze Maxwell 2, offer exceptional clarity and detail that can significantly improve gaming headset audio.
- Build Quality and Materials: The materials used in the earcups and headband can affect acoustics and comfort. Well-sealed earcups (closed-back) can provide better bass isolation, while open-back designs might offer a wider soundstage but less isolation.
- Wired vs. Wireless: Wireless connectivity is expanding at an 11.32% CAGR through 2031. Modern wireless technology offers excellent audio quality with minimal latency, making it a viable option for those who want to improve gaming headset audio without being tethered. However, high-quality wired connections can still offer the most consistent, uncompressed audio signal.
- External DAC/Amplifier: For audiophile-grade sound, a Digital-to-Analog Converter (DAC) and amplifier can bypass your motherboard’s sound card, which is often of lower quality. Devices like the Schiit Hel 2E can provide a cleaner, more powerful signal to your headset, helping to improve gaming headset audio, especially for high-impedance headphones.

Follow these maintenance tips:
- Clean Earcups and Headband: Regularly wipe down the exterior of your headset with a slightly damp, soft cloth. For fabric earcups, use a mild soap and water solution, ensuring they are thoroughly dry before use. This prevents sweat and oil buildup that can affect comfort and hygiene, indirectly helping you improve gaming headset audio by keeping the listening experience pleasant.
- Microphone Care: Gently wipe the microphone with a dry, soft cloth. If there’s debris around the grille, use a soft brush or compressed air (from a distance) to clear it. A clean mic is crucial for clear communication and helps you improve gaming headset audio for your team.
- Cable Management (for Wired Headsets): Avoid tightly coiling or kinking cables, as this can damage the internal wires and affect audio quality. Store wired headsets with loose, gentle curves. Proper cable care is a simple way to preserve the audio integrity needed to improve gaming headset audio.
- Firmware Updates: Many modern headsets, especially wireless models, receive firmware updates. These updates can fix bugs, improve performance, and sometimes even enhance audio processing. Always check your headset manufacturer’s software or website for the latest updates to ensure you’re getting the best performance and to improve gaming headset audio.
